Overview:
This position is responsible for coordinating the implementation of both internal and external communication strategies for Paramount Pictures.
Responsibilities:
• Field day-to-day inquiries from trade reporters and entertainment press regarding studio projects, box office reporting and transactional announcements.
• Coordinate and work with talent and filmmaker reps on announcements, including drafting media materials such as fact sheets, talking points, and memos.
• Track and service news breaks to executives and collaborators across the studio and broader company.
• Identify and secure speaking opportunities for executives that ladder up to the company's core messaging.
• Serve as an integral member of the global communications team in terms of goal setting and project management, helping to identify timelines and deliverables.
• Lead and project manage the trades' special issues (from featured lists to awards issues), including pitching executive profiles and story placement. Track deadlines for the team.
• Work in close collaboration with the Corporate Social Responsibility team and manage media opportunities for studio-wide initiatives (volunteer activities, education initiatives, fundraising events.)
• Manage corporate events such as town halls, film premieres and industry events (CinemaCon).
• Coordinate talent and start of production gifts for the studio.
